The Blue UAS Certification: A Gateway to Pentagon Contracts
ZenaTech, Inc. (Nasdaq: ZENA, FSE: 49Q, BMV: ZENA) is positioning its ZenaDrone IQ Quad as a frontrunner in the U.S. Department of Defense’s (DoD) push for secure, domestically produced unmanned aerial systems (UAS). The Blue UAS certification, administered under the DoD’s Blue UAS program, is a rigorous vetting process designed to ensure drones meet stringent cybersecurity, supply chain, and operational standards [1]. For ZenaTech, achieving this certification by late 2026 would mark a pivotal milestone, granting the IQ Quad access to the Pentagon’s procurement pipeline and opening doors to multi-year defense contracts [1][2].
The IQ Quad: AI-Driven Autonomy for Defense Applications
The ZenaDrone IQ Quad is not just another drone; it is an AI-powered platform designed for autonomous land surveying, mapping, and reconnaissance. Equipped with advanced sensors and machine learning algorithms, the IQ Quad can operate in GPS-denied environments, a critical feature for military applications where signal jamming is a persistent threat [1]. The drone’s ability to conduct high-precision geospatial mapping makes it particularly attractive to agencies like the U.S. Army Corps of Engineers, the Air Force Civil Engineer Center, the U.S. Geological Survey, and the Bureau of Land Management—all of which have been identified as potential customers [1][2].

Supply Chain and Manufacturing: The Backbone of ZenaTech’s Strategy
ZenaTech’s ability to meet the Blue UAS program’s stringent supply chain requirements is underpinned by its global manufacturing footprint. The company operates three facilities—located in Arizona (USA), Dubai (UAE), and Taiwan—each playing a role in the production of its drone platforms [1]. The Arizona facility, in particular, is critical to the company’s U.S. defense strategy, as it ensures compliance with the DoD’s ‘made in America’ requirements for government procurement [1].

What’s Next: The Road to Certification and Beyond
As ZenaTech prepares to submit its Blue UAS certification application by the end of 2026, the company is focused on completing its flight performance and payload sensor integration testing. These tests are critical to demonstrating the IQ Quad’s operational capabilities and ensuring it meets the DoD’s performance standards [1]. Once the application is submitted, the certification process typically takes several months, during which the DoD will conduct its own evaluations to verify the drone’s compliance with Blue UAS requirements [1][2].
